On Freud's "Creative Writers and Day-dreaming"
Discover the intriguing insights of Sigmund Freud in "On Freud's 'Creative Writers and Day-dreaming'," published by Taylor & Francis Ltd. This thought-provoking book, released in 2013, spans 222 pages and delves into Freud's seminal essay, "Creative Writers and Daydreaming." In this essay, Freud examines the origins of daydreaming, its connection to children's play, and the intricate dynamics of the creative process. Additionally, the book features insightful commentaries that enhance your understanding of Freud's theories.
